New scan cuts through the 'Static' to see painful hip implants

NCT ID NCT04875884

Summary

This study is testing if a tweaked MRI machine setting can take clearer pictures of the area around a hip replacement. Metal implants often create blurry spots on regular MRI scans. Researchers will scan 22 people with painful hip replacements using both the standard and the modified method to see which one gives doctors a better view of the bone and soft tissues.
